Is Cialis otherwise known as the weekend pill, because one tab lasts two days, or do they cum in different strengths? Is it safe as a recreational drug? And would you notice any difference if you weren't impotent?

October 17th, 2007, 13:52
Is Cialis otherwise known as the weekend pill?
Yes

because one tab lasts two days, or do they cum in different strengths?
The drug lasts for days, but many people can cut the pill and still find use of it for days. In other words, if the dose you take works at all for you, it will last for days, the logic of taking a smaller dose for a shorter time doesn't apply.

Is it safe as a recreational drug?
Same issues as Viagra for people with heart conditions, etc.

And would you notice any difference if you weren't impotent?
Yes
